This testimonial will focus on evidence for the application of the first 3 methods when areas are occupied. Of these techniques, upper-room UVGI has been used for more than 70 years to decrease transmission of pathogens such as tuberculosis (TB). The research studies in this testimonial cover numerous UVGI innovations that can be made use of in rooms with people present, including UV-C lamps that are wall-mounted, UV-C ceiling followers, and portable UV-C air cleaners.


Nine research studies were included, nine coverage on the efficiency (See Evidence Table 1-3) and 2 reporting on the safety (Table 4) of UVGI technologies to reduce SARS-CoV-2 airborne of busy spaces. The proof was from simulation (n=8) and empirical (n=1) studies and overall the degree of evidence in this review is taken into consideration reduced.


Both the wall surface installed and ceiling fan components have disinfecting UV-C lights that aim up at the ceiling. These modern technologies worked in reducing SARS-CoV-2 in the air of busy spaces in both empirical (n=1) and simulation (n=6) research studies. A Russian hospital reported just area gotten COVID-19 instances amongst personnel April to June 2020 and no transmission amongst clients to team in healthcare facility rooms with wall-mounted upper room UVGI components (low-pressure mercury lamps, 254 nm).

This consisted of an area investigation and a simulation research study. High level points are provided below and information on private research studies can be discovered in Table 4. A field investigation from Russia reported that upper room UVGI low-pressure mercury lamps (254 nm, 30 W) made use of 24-hour a day, 7 days a week, in busy medical facility rooms were safe.


The greater the UVGI light is situated on the wall surface, the lower the risk of over-exposure. If the ceiling height is 2.74 m, a UVGI light placing elevation of 2.29 m leads to a decreased level of UV-C radiation reflected right into the reduced zone of the room, contrasted to a mounting elevation of 2.13 m.


When both UVGI lights were found on one long wall surface of the space, it led to the most affordable risk of too much exposure.
